文章编号:855 /
更新时间:2024-12-30 05:05:31 / 浏览:
次
编程语言实现模式是一本关于如何实现编程语言的书。它涵盖了从词法分析和语法分析到代码生成和运行时系统的所有内容。本书是编程语言理论和实践的宝贵资源,对于任何想要了解编程语言是如何工作的程序员来说都是必读之作。
本书结构
本书分为四部分:
-
基础:涵盖了编程语言实现的基础知识,包括词法分析、语法分析和抽象语法树。
-
中间表示:讨论了用于在编译器中表示代码的不同中间表示形式,包括控制流图和数据流图。
-
代码生成:介绍了如何将中间表示转换为机器代码,包括寄存器分配和指令选择。
-
期间管理内存。
-
垃圾回收:回收不再使用的内存。
-
异常处理:处理程序执行期间发生的异常。
受众
本书适合:
-
想要深入了解编程语言如何工作的程序员。
-
对编译器和解释器实现感兴趣的学生。
-
从事编程语言研究或开发的研究人员。
结论
《编程语言实现模式》是编程语言理论和实践的权威指南。对于任何想要深入了解编程语言是如何工作的程序员来说,这本书绝对是必读之作。
下载《编程语言实现模式》PDF
相关标签:
编程语言实现模式、
pdf、
编程语言实现模式、
本文地址:https://www.qianwe.com/article/4c3526751860ab65753e.html
上一篇:优雅实用的数据库界面设计指南优雅实用的数...
下一篇:qq在线客服代码轻松实现网站在线客服功能网...